Meet Ryan Lefebvre:
Ryan Lefebvre is in his 25th season as a Royals broadcaster and his 29th season on a Major League broadcast. A native of Los Angeles, Ryan played baseball at the University of Minnesota, where he was a First Team All-Big Ten selection and established school records for hits, triples, and at-bats. He was selected in the 27th round of the 1993 First-Year Player Draft by the Cleveland Indians. A two-time Mid-American Emmy Award winner, Ryan is actively involved in a number of Kansas City community activities and charitable organizations.

In recognition of his efforts, he was named the 2006 Boys & Girls Clubs of Greater Kansas City Role Model of the Year, the recipient of the 2011 John J. “Buck” O’Neil MVP Award for his commitment to youth in Kansas City, one of the “25 Most Influential People” in the state of Kansas in 2014, and the recipient of the 2015 Olathe NAACP Diversity in Sports Award. During the 2019 offseason, Lefebvre and his wife, Sarah, spent time in Guatemala serving with Journey Church International, bringing aid to impoverished areas. Lefebvre also co-authored a book with Jeffrey Flanagan about his struggles with depression, titled: “The Shame of Me: One Man’s Journey to Depression and Back”. Ryan and Sarah are the proud parents of sons Micah, Evan, and Lucas, and daughter Callie.
